Former Twitter CEO Dick Costolo announced on Tuesday that he is starting a new company with Bryan Oki, co-founder and CEO at wellness consulting firm Fitify.

"This platform will go beyond measurement to motivate and drive improvement and make the road to personal transformation fun and social," Costolo said in a Tweet.

Though the entrepreneur did not give the name of the startup, he stated that it will provide an outlet for wellness professionals to share their expertise and guidance.

The move marks a new phase in Costolo's career. Last June, he announced that he was stepping down as Twitter's CEO and would be replaced by Twitter co-founder Jack Dorsey.

The tech executive also tweeted that he will be joining Index Ventures as a partner. The venture capital firm based in San Francisco and London has invested in companies such as SoundCloud, Etsy, King Digital Entertainment and Pure Storage.

"Having the opportunity to work with the great team at Index while also embarking on my own new venture makes the beginning of 2016 a very special time for me," said Costolo. "I can't wait to dive in."
